Formula
Riser = total rise / number of steps. Comfort rule (Blondel): 2 × riser + tread = 63 cm (±3 cm). Slope = atan(rise run / run). Development = number × √(riser² + tread²). Stringer length ≈ √(total rise² + run²).
Practical tips
-
Keep risers between 15 and 18 cm and treads between 26 and 32 cm for comfort.
-
Aim for 2 × riser + tread close to 63 cm — it matches the natural walking stride.
-
Add one nosing of 2–3 cm to the tread depth when measuring usable depth.
-
Never skip the local code check: minimum widths and maximum risers are regulated.
Common mistakes
-
Mixing rise and run: the run is horizontal, the rise is vertical.
-
A staircase that is comfortable on paper but has an opening (trémie) too small.
-
Ignoring headroom clearance above the stairs.
-
Uniform risers everywhere except one — that single step causes trips.
